NELSON LAND BOARD.

Tho monthly meeting of the Land Board was hold yesterday, Present : Mr l' - . W. Flanagan (U-niniissioner), mid .Messrs Walker, Lynch, and U rati. \ from Mr Sinclair. 1 Applications for occupation licenses 2 with right of purchase were approved as follows : — J. H. H. Eggers, section , 4. block ii., Wai-iti, 74 acres; T. H. » 0. W. Thompson, sections 13, 25, 26, and 28. block x., Wai-iti, and section . 24. block vi., Wai-iti, 535a lr 34p, suc- . cessfuJ at ballot. *• An application to purchase under Section 128 of the Land Act, 1908, by Kdward John Robinson, block iv., Gordon. 18 acres, was approved. i > Applications for renewable leases were dealt with as follows : — Maurice Henry Bruning, block vi., Kongahu, 550 acres, further adjourned for one month, meanwhile if the land is applied for Mr i Briming's right will lapse ; Sidney Prosser Bray, blocks xiv. and xv., Tail, mor. 1650 aores, area reduced to 1150 acres ; King Solomon Whareri, section 15. block ii., Takaka, 93a Or 16p, approved ; Louis Fauchelle, block x, Takaka. 200 acres, adjourned in order that the application be put on proper form ; David Davis, section 1, block xiii., Aorere. 220 acres, approved ; Mary Eliza -Milligan, sections 31 and 33, block xii., Inangahua, 93a 3r 21p, not open, approved provisionally, and that the. matter be referred to the Warden for his consent, and if he will not approve of a renewable lease he be asked to approve of a pastoral license ; Arthur Jeherv Durrani, section 20, block iv., Takaka, 340 acres, approved ; Dugald Angus Henderson, block v., Kongahu, 777 acres, approved, subject to survey; Hary Creber, block vi., Kongahu, Mb acres, declined, it being the opinion of the Board that he already holds Hufficiost la.n— l ; Joli- Willia^n Whlt_xker. blocks xiv. and xv., Tadmor, 500 acres, approved, subject to survey, applicant to sign the necessary form ; Honrv Thomas, block iv., Matiri, 440 acres, approved, subject to survey ; Christopher Pahl, blocks ii. and vi., Tadmor. 1310 acres, approved, subject to survey. The application of Walter O'Rourke, of Murchison, for permission to acquire an area of 200 acres of the Mangles Block under section 138 of the Land Act. 1908, was not acceded to. The Board, however, expressed the opinion that if Mr O'Rourke applied for the conversion of his pastoral license of 200 acres into renewable lease tho appli- ; cation would bo favourably considered. Respecting the application of Messrs Bowater and Bryan, for permission to acquire on lease for a sawmill site one acre of the unused Cemetery reserve fronting Adderley-street, Westport, it was resolved to ascertain from the Railwap Dpartment if the reserve in ques- j tion is required for railway workshops, i and in the even of the area applied for j not being required for such purpose to ' submit it for lease by public tender for a term not exceeding 10 years. W. J. Dennehy's application to obtain a bette rtitle to the land held by him under the occupation license in block iv, Waitakere, and to include a further area, was declined. Resolved to grant S. Pedderson tiirifes until June next in which to start im'-' provements on the land, Hope district. A letter was read from Mr A. A. Wilson, Westport, on behalf of miners resident at Millerton that the sections in , the township of Hector Extension be opened for selection. It was resolved to inform Mr Wilson that the Hector Extension is virtually a mining township, and that therefore the disposal of the lands included therein is not within the jurisdiction of the Land Board, but in that of the Warden, to whom application should be made with the view of offering the lease by public auction under the Mining Act for a term of 21 years.
